RehaProgramme
RehaProgramme is a term used in healthcare to describe structured rehabilitation pathways designed to restore function and independence after illness, injury, or surgery. The concept is employed in several health systems and may be referred to as RehaProgramme, Rehabilitationsprogramm, or Reha-Programme depending on language and provider. It generally encompasses medical management, physical rehabilitation, and psychosocial support to help patients regain activities of daily living and, where possible, return to work.
